Download lily leapers 18.53 former world record

Duration: (26) 2025-02-27T06:36:42+00:00



lily leapers 18.53 former world record lily leapers 18.53 former world record lily leapers 18.53 former world record

Description
Download this and online watch lily leapers 18.53 former world record
Related videos
Speedruns 3

Speedruns 3

Mxtube.net